Azuaga dreams before Torrent

The last game of the season at home for CD Azuaga will try to advance to the Second RFEF. The first leg of the national final was played at home against Valencian Torrent and the team led by José Miguel Ramos will try to change the category to open this final tie for the second leg another week later.

Azuagueños reached this final after reaching second in the league and winning Jerez (winning 1-2 and 3-0) and Moralo (winning 0-2 and losing 1-2) in the regional promotion. For his part, Torrent finished third in his group and beat Aii. Levante (0-0 and 2-0) and Atzeneta (0-0 and 0-1) to qualify for this final match. “It’s a rocky team that puts us through the right game.
